What Is a Stress Fracture?
A stress fracture is a small crack or break in a bone that occurs due to repetitive stress or overuse. Unlike fractures caused by sudden impact, such as falling or an accident, stress fractures develop gradually as a result of ongoing pressure on a bone. They are often referred to as “hairline fractures” because the cracks are tiny and can be difficult to detect without medical imaging.
Stress fractures are common in bones that bear weight, such as the shins, feet, and hips. They can cause significant pain, especially during physical activities, and require timely treatment to prevent further complications.
How Do Stress Fractures Develop?
Stress fractures occur when the repeated force on a bone exceeds its ability to repair itself. Bones undergo a process called remodelling, where old bone tissue is replaced with new bone. If the bone is subjected to repeated stress, such as running or jumping, it doesn’t get enough time to rebuild before the next round of stress, leading to microdamage and eventually a stress fracture.
For example, think of a metal paperclip being bent back and forth. Over time, it becomes weaker at the bending point and eventually breaks. Similarly, bones subjected to repetitive activities can weaken, resulting in a stress fracture.
Who Is at Risk for Stress Fractures?
While anyone can develop a stress fracture, certain groups are more susceptible due to their activity levels, physical conditions, or lifestyle choices. Key at-risk groups include:
- Athletes in High-Impact Sports: Individuals who participate in sports like running, basketball, and gymnastics are at increased risk due to the constant impact on bones, particularly in the lower legs and feet.
- Military Personnel: Military recruits often experience stress fractures due to the sudden increase in physical activity during training, especially activities like marching and running.
- Dancers: Dancers, particularly those who practice ballet, place significant stress on their feet and legs, increasing their likelihood of stress fractures.
- People with Osteoporosis: Osteoporosis weakens bones, making them more fragile and more prone to stress fractures even with minor trauma.
- Individuals with Poor Foot Structure: Those with flat feet or high, rigid arches may place uneven pressure on their feet during physical activity, contributing to stress fractures.
Recognising the risk factors can help you take steps to reduce your chances of developing a stress fracture.
Key Symptoms of Stress Fractures
Stress fractures typically present with a range of symptoms that can be subtle at first but become more noticeable as the injury progresses. Early recognition is crucial for seeking timely treatment and preventing further damage. The main symptoms of a stress fracture include:
- Localized Pain
What Is It? The pain from a stress fracture is typically sharp or aching and is concentrated around the area of the injury. It may start as mild discomfort but gradually intensify with continued activity.
Where Does It Hurt? Runners may experience pain in the shin, while tennis players or gymnasts might feel it in the foot, ankle, or wrist.
When Does It Occur? The pain generally worsens during physical activity and may subside during rest. However, over time, the pain may persist even during non-activity periods. - Swelling
What Is It? Swelling can occur around the site of the fracture. Initially, it may be mild but can become more pronounced if the injury continues to be aggravated.
Associated Symptoms: The swollen area may feel warm to the touch, and there may be redness or bruising, indicating inflammation in the surrounding tissue. - Pain that Worsens with Activity
What Is It? One of the distinguishing features of a stress fracture is that the pain increases during physical activity. Simple activities, like walking or running, may cause the pain to intensify, particularly in the feet or lower legs.
Why Does It Happen? The bone continues to experience strain during activity, preventing it from healing and exacerbating the pain. - Tenderness to Touch
What Is It? The area over the stress fracture becomes highly sensitive. Pressing gently on the bone can cause sharp pain, which is often more intense than with other types of injuries.
Why Does It Happen? The bone is weakened, and even light pressure can trigger pain, highlighting the fracture’s location. - Limited Range of Motion
What Is It? The injured bone or joint may become stiff, reducing its range of motion. Simple actions, such as standing on tiptoes or bending a joint, may become painful or difficult.
Why Does It Happen? Inflammation and damage to the bone can limit movement. Additionally, pain may cause individuals to adjust their posture or gait, leading to secondary issues such as muscle imbalances.
If you experience any of these symptoms, seeking medical advice is essential. Early diagnosis and treatment can help avoid complications and ensure a faster recovery.
Common Causes of Stress Fractures
Stress fractures result from repetitive stress on the bones that leads to micro-damage over time. The primary causes of stress fractures include:
- Overuse
What Is It? Overuse occurs when an individual repeatedly stresses a bone without giving it adequate time to recover. This is common in athletes who engage in high-impact sports, like running, where the repetitive impact on the lower limbs gradually weakens the bones.
Why Does It Happen? When an athlete increases the intensity, frequency, or duration of their workouts without proper recovery, the bone doesn’t have time to heal, leading to the development of stress fractures. - Poor Footwear
What Is It? Shoes that don’t provide proper support or cushioning can contribute to stress fractures by causing uneven weight distribution and increasing pressure on certain bones.
Why Does It Happen? Worn-out or ill-fitting shoes can increase the impact on bones, particularly in activities like running or dancing. It’s essential to wear shoes that fit well and provide sufficient arch support. - Bone Conditions
What Is It? Conditions like osteoporosis (a condition that reduces bone density) make bones more fragile and prone to fractures. Nutritional deficiencies, particularly in calcium and vitamin D, can also weaken bones.
Why Does It Happen? Weakened bones have less structural integrity, increasing the likelihood of a stress fracture even with moderate physical activity. - Improper Technique
What Is It? Incorrect form or biomechanics during physical activities can lead to uneven stress on certain bones. Over time, this can cause the bone to weaken and develop a stress fracture.
Why Does It Happen? Poor posture, improper lifting, or incorrect running techniques can place excessive pressure on particular areas of the body, increasing the risk of injury.
Treatment and Prevention of Stress Fractures
Treating a stress fracture early is essential for promoting proper healing and avoiding long-term complications. The main treatment options include:
- Rest and Immobilisation
Why Is It Important? Rest is crucial for healing. Continuing activity will aggravate the injury, making it worse. Depending on the severity, rest periods can last from a few weeks to several months. Immobilisation, such as using a cast or brace, may be recommended to keep the bone stable while it heals. - Ice and Elevation
Why Does It Help? Ice helps reduce swelling and alleviate pain. Applying an ice pack for 15-20 minutes every 1-2 hours in the first few days can provide significant relief. Elevating the injured area above heart level can also assist in reducing swelling. - Medication
What Is It? Over-the-counter pain relievers, like ibuprofen or paracetamol, can help manage pain and inflammation. In some cases, doctors may recommend supplements such as calcium or vitamin D to support bone health. - Physical Therapy
Why Is It Helpful? After the initial healing phase, physical therapy is essential for restoring strength and flexibility. A physiotherapist can guide you through exercises that target the affected area and help prevent future injuries by addressing any biomechanical issues. - Prevention
How to Prevent Stress Fractures?- Gradual Progression: Increase exercise intensity gradually to give your bones time to adapt.
- Proper Footwear: Invest in well-fitting shoes that provide adequate support for your activity.
- Cross-Training: Mix different types of exercise to avoid overuse injuries. For example, runners can incorporate swimming or cycling into their routine.
- Maintain Bone Health: Ensure your diet includes adequate calcium and vitamin D, and engage in weight-bearing exercises like walking or resistance training to strengthen bones.
